Detailsinfo

A vulnerability was found in Trend Micro Threat Discovery Appliance up to 2.6.1062r1. It has been declared as critical. This vulnerability affects some unknown processing of the component Session Handler.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a access control v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-284. The product does not restrict or incorrectly restricts access to a resource from an unauthorized actor. As an impact it is known to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ability. CVE summarizes:

Trend Micro Threat Discovery Appliance 2.6.1062r1 and earlier uses predictable session values, which allows remote attackers to bypass authentication by guessing the value.

The bug was discovered 04/20/2017. The weakness was presented 04/28/2017 by Roberto Suggi Liverani (Website). The advisory is shared for download at packetstormsecurity.com. This vulnerability was named CVE-2016-8584 since 10/10/2016. The attack can be initiated remotely. No form of authentication is required for a successful exploitation. Technical details are unknown but a public exploit is available. The MITRE ATT&CK project declares the attack technique as T1068.

A public exploit has been developed in Python. It is possible to download the exploit at securityfocus.com. It is declared as proof-of-concept. The vulnerability was handled as a non-public zero-day exploit for at least 8 days. During that time the estimated underground price was around $5k-$25k.

There is no information about possible countermeasures known. It may be suggested to replace the affected object with an alternative product.
